1. Biography of P Diddy

P Diddy, born Sean Combs on November 4, 1969, in Harlem, New York City, is a multifaceted artist known for his work as a rapper, producer, and entrepreneur. He rose to fame in the 1990s with his Bad Boy Records label, launching the careers of many iconic artists. Over the years, he has diversified his ventures to include fashion, television, and philanthropy.

2. Overview of "Coming Home"

“Coming Home” serves as a celebration of triumph after adversity. The song captures the essence of returning to one’s roots and the emotional release that comes with it. Diddy’s collaboration with Skylar Grey adds a poignant touch, as her haunting vocals elevate the song’s message of hope and renewal.

The song was widely acclaimed for its production and lyrical content, resonating with fans worldwide. It was particularly celebrated for its ability to convey a sense of journey and resolve, themes that are universal and relatable.

6. The Music Video

The music video for “Coming Home” complements the song’s themes beautifully. It features Diddy reflecting on his journey, interspersed with visuals of homecomings and reunions. The imagery reinforces the emotional weight of the lyrics, making it a powerful visual representation of the song’s message.
